The Buckton plan realignment is just and equitable under ss 339-343; the proposed building sites must be allocated to K3A because joint owners have reasonable and evidenced expectations to enable potential dwelling sites; the unconsented Tahitahi house is excluded from valuation and the respondent cannot belatedly change valuation stance after close of evidence; the occupancy right gave no compensable loss once merged into legal title; K3B exceeds K3A by $21,000 so respondent must pay equalisation compensation of $10,500; partition costs to be shared equally.
